AEOI Warns IAEA’s Silence on US-Israeli Attacks on Iran’s Nuclear Sites Constitutes Complicity

The Atomic Energy Organization of Iran (AEOI) lashed out at the United Nations atomic watchdog for keeping mum on the US-Israeli assault against Tehran's nuclear facilities, cautioning that the global body's inaction makes it complicit in the onslaught.
Writing on X on Friday, the AEOI noted that the head of the organization, Mohammad Eslami, has so far written several letters to Director General of the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) Rafael Grossi, urging him to condemn the aggressors’ attacks on Iran’s nuclear installations."The IAEA’s silence on US and Zionist regime’s attacks on Iran’s peaceful nuclear facilities is not merely inaction but clear complicity with the perpetrators," the AEOI added."This historic negligence," it continued, "erodes the IAEA's little remaining credibility."
The IAEA has confirmed that Iran's Khondab Heavy Water Plant sustained severe damage and is no longer operational following US-Israeli attacks on the site on March 27.Iranian authorities reported that a yellowcake production facility in Ardakan, in the Central province of Yazd, was also struck on the same day.Bushehr Nuclear Power Plant has also come under attack two times in early and late March.The IAEA, however, failed to condemn the attacks.
AEOI Spokesperson Behrouz Kamalvandi has also stated that attacking nuclear facilities that are under IAEA safeguards constitutes “a war crime".
